Guest chonkey Posted November 19, 2007 Report Posted November 19, 2007 After 10 mins on the phone to t-mobile setting up mms, discovered that the phone won't let me send images bigger than 300K: 'Your message of 451K exceeds the sending limit of 300k' T-mobile insist its a limitation of the phone not the network. Does anyone know of anyway round this as its a bit pants really... And secondly.. in IE I have entered some usernames that I don't want cached. How do I clear those please? Guest mandt Posted November 19, 2007 Report Posted November 19, 2007 It's always set at 300K To ensure your MMS messages are always sent, without that annoying error message, open messaging, hit Menu>MMS Options and on the preferences tab under Photo resolution set a smaller size, I find SXGA the best compromise HTH

I think this is the phone not IE as they show up in notes.. contact entry, sms text fields. Very annoying. Cheers
Guest mandt Posted November 23, 2007 Report Posted November 23, 2007 Aah I think maybe you're referring to the auto-compete function? Start>Settings>Input>Word Competion tab>Clear Stored Entries
